Дипломна робота з програмування: як реалізувати власний софт на практиці

691b59f9670d2.webp

Дипломні роботи (https://writerworks.com.ua/dyplomna-robota/) з програмування є складним, але надзвичайно корисним етапом навчання. Вона дозволяє студенту поєднати теоретичні знання з практичними навичками розробки програмного забезпечення. Успішна робота демонструє уміння проектувати, кодувати та тестувати програми, а також оформлювати їхню документацію та захищати результат перед комісією.

Як сформулювати практичну мету проєкту

Правильна формулювання мети є основою дипломної роботи. Практична мета повинна визначати, який конкретний софт студент прагне створити та яку проблему він вирішує. Наприклад, це може бути розробка веб-додатку для управління задачами або програми для аналізу даних.

Завдання дипломної роботи деталізують кроки, необхідні для досягнення мети: проектування структури бази даних, розробка алгоритмів, тестування та оптимізація коду. Чітко сформульовані цілі допомагають організувати весь процес роботи та планувати етапи реалізації.

Вибір інструментів: мови програмування, фреймворки, середовища

Вдалий вибір інструментів забезпечує ефективну розробку проєкту. До основних аспектів належать:

  • Мови програмування — Python, Java, C# або JavaScript залежно від специфіки проекту;
  • Фреймворки — Django, Spring, React, .NET тощо, які прискорюють розробку та забезпечують стабільність;
  • Середовища розробки (IDE) — Visual Studio, PyCharm, IntelliJ, які полегшують написання та відлагодження коду.

Правильний підбір інструментів значно спрощує реалізацію проєкту та підвищує якість кінцевого продукту.

691b5a09ed162.webp

Розробка: етапи проєктування, написання коду, тестування

Процес створення програмного забезпечення поділяється на кілька етапів:

  1. Проєктування — формування структури даних, алгоритмів та взаємодії модулів;
  2. Написання коду — реалізація функціоналу відповідно до технічного завдання;
  3. Тестування — перевірка правильності роботи програми, виявлення та усунення помилок.

Кожен етап важливий, оскільки від цього залежить надійність, ефективність і зручність у користуванні програмою.

Документація: технічне та користувацьке оформлення

Документація є важливим компонентом дипломної роботи з програмування, оскільки забезпечує розуміння роботи програми як комісією, так і кінцевим користувачем. Вона поділяється на технічну та користувацьку:

Технічна документація орієнтована на фахівців і містить:

  • Структуру коду — опис модулів, класів, функцій та взаємозв’язків між ними;
  • Алгоритми та логіку обчислень — пояснення реалізації функцій та методів;
  • Використані бібліотеки та фреймворки — перелік зовнішніх ресурсів для реалізації функціоналу;
  • Налаштування середовища — інструкції щодо запуску програми, версії мови програмування та потрібні пакети.

Користувацька документація допомагає користувачу ефективно працювати з програмою і включає:

  • Інструкції з інсталяції та запуску;
  • Опис функцій та можливостей програми у доступній формі;
  • Приклади використання з практичними сценаріями;
  • Рекомендації та поради щодо оптимального використання та уникнення помилок.

Грамотно оформлена документація підвищує цінність роботи та демонструє професійний підхід студента.

691b5a22773c6.webp

Як захищати проєкт — демонстрація, підготовка, відповіді на запитання

Під час захисту студент повинен вміти демонструвати робочий продукт та пояснювати кожен етап розробки. Рекомендації для успішного захисту:

  • Підготувати презентацію з метою, завданнями та результатами;
  • Продемонструвати ключові функції програми;
  • Відповідати на питання про вибір технологій, алгоритми та тестування;
  • Обговорювати можливості подальшого розвитку програми.

Це допомагає підтвердити практичну цінність роботи та навички студента.

Де замовити дипломну роботу з програмування зі 100% готовим рішенням?

Іноді студентам бракує часу або досвіду для повноцінної розробки. У таких випадках сервіси для купити дипломну роботу дозволяють отримати готовий, структурований та працездатний програмний продукт.

При виборі сервісу важливо звертати увагу на:

  1. Компетентність авторів — володіння необхідними мовами програмування та фреймворками;
  2. Повноту проекту — включення коду, документації, прикладів тестування і демонстрацій;
  3. Дотримання академічних стандартів — правильне оформлення опису роботи та структуровані розділи;
  4. Можливість консультацій та доопрацювань — сервіс повинен надавати підтримку та враховувати специфіку вимог університету;
  5. Унікальність та працездатність — проєкт має бути оригінальним та готовим до демонстрації.

Таким чином, студент отримує дипломну роботу, яка поєднує теоретичні знання з практичними навичками програмування, демонструючи компетентність у розробці сучасного софту.

Що вимагає дипломна робота з програмування?

Дипломна робота з програмування вимагає поєднання теоретичних знань і практичних навичок. Чітка мета та завдання, правильний вибір інструментів, етапи розробки, тестування та детальна документація дозволяють створити продукт із реальною практичною цінністю. Грамотно підготовлена робота та ефективний захист демонструють професійність студента та готовність до кар’єри у сфері програмного забезпечення.



Подпишитесь на новости

 

Коментарі закриті.

Video >>

Появилось видео жесткого столкновения Нацгвардии с бойцами батальна «Донбасс»

28.06.2017 - 02:12
В Кировоградской области в селе Бережинка под Кропивницким произошли столкновения бойцов Нацгвардии с людьми из внутреннего корпуса батальона «Донбасс» и айдаровцами. Силовики жестко упаковали последних в автобус. Правда, позже его ...

Бойцы АТО добыли крутой боевой трофей: видео

20.02.2017
Военные показали трофей, добытый с ...

Шахтер не смог обыграть Сталь: видео голов

28.10.2017
«Шахтер» второй раз подряд сыграл ...